PS in current version 2023 under Windows 10 requires GPU acceleration when opening Camera RAW. Default setting in Camera Raw shows GPU Off because graphics acceleration is not supported by the system. PS accepted the GPU during installation, the driver is up to date. Error solution?

Note that ACR and Photoshop use the GPU independently from each other. ACR's requrements are actually quite a bit stricter nowadays, so it may well work in Photoshop but fail in ACR.

@Matthias34373342b2nw the Intel 620 is not really sufficient to run the most recent versions of Photoshop and Camera Raw, you really need a dedicated GPU
